Envy Nails stores in Texas on Map

Envy Nails stores located in Texas: 2
Largest shopping mall with Envy Nails store in Texas: Watters Creek at Montgomery Farm
Envy Nails store locator Texas displays complete list and huge database of Envy Nails stores, factory stores, shops and boutiques in Texas. Envy Nails information: map of Texas, shopping hours, contact information.
Search all Envy Nails stores located in Texas